The Position

Radiological Technologists operate x-ray equipment to produce radiographs of various anatomical parts as prescribed by a physician; take and develop radiographs; process exposed film; instruct and assist patients during procedure.

Incumbents possess a degree of knowledge and proficiency sufficient to perform work independently with little or no additional training.

Technologists adjust radiation equipment at the required angle and height; focus on the appropriate area of the patient's body; measure the thickness of the section to be X-rayed and set machine controls accordingly to produce radiographs of the correct density, detail, and contrast. Technologists prepare radiographs for reading; affix proper identification on each film and process unit for developing, fixing, washing and drying; prepare files for film protection, storage, and retrieval; and route to physician for examination and interpretation. Technologists maintain radiological supplies and equipment; order chemicals and supplies to maintain sufficient inventory; clean cassettes and processor; and make minor adjustments/repairs to X-ray unit to meet safety standards. Technologists perform patient care duties such as taking vital signs, drawing blood, and preparing patients for surgical procedures. To Qualify:

In order to be qualified, you must meet the following requirements:
Education and Experience (Minimum Qualifications) Graduation from a two-year program in x-ray technology and two years of experience working as a radiological technologist; OR an equivalent combination of education and experience as described above. Special Requirements Licensure by the American Registry of Radiologic Technologists (ARRT) is required at the time of appointment and as a condition of continuing employment.
